Bow window replacement services involve removing existing bow windows and installing new units that enhance both the appearance and functionality of a home. This process typically includes carefully taking out the old window structure, preparing the opening for the new installation, and ensuring the new bow window is properly fitted and sealed. Homeowners can choose from a variety of styles, materials, and designs to match their home's aesthetic and improve energy efficiency. These services are performed by experienced contractors who focus on delivering a seamless fit and finish, making sure the new window enhances the overall look and comfort of the space.
This service is often sought after to address common problems such as drafts, leaks, or difficulty operating existing windows. Over time, bow windows can become less effective at insulating a home, leading to higher energy costs and indoor temperature fluctuations. Cracks, warping, or broken glass may also compromise the window’s integrity, reducing safety and security. Replacing an aging or damaged bow window can restore the home’s appearance, improve energy efficiency, and prevent further issues caused by moisture infiltration or structural wear.

The overview below groups typical Bow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Round Lake,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Basic repairs or minor replacements of a bow window typically range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age or materials needed.
Standard Replacement - Replacing an existing bow window with a similar style usually costs between $1,500-$3,500. Local contractors often handle these projects, which are common for homeowners updating their windows.
Full Window Replacement - A complete bow window replacement, including framing and installation, generally ranges from $3,500-$7,000. Larger, more complex projects can reach $8,000 or higher, though fewer projects fall into this upper tier.
Custom or Premium Installations - Custom-designed or high-end bow windows with special features can cost $7,000-$15,000 or more. These projects are less common and tend to involve detailed craftsmanship and premium mater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
